SINGAPORE (Reuters) – Manufacturing activity in Asia’s tech producing economies expanded in June, helped by growing global demand for electronics products, but headwinds in external markets could mean a moderation in growth in the second half of the year.
Asia manufacturing picks up in June but momentum seen slowing into second half
